Albany High School (Albany, New York)
Albany High School (AHS) in Albany, New York, United States, is a public high school with an enrollment of about 2,300 students for the 2011-12 school year. The school is part of the City School District of Albany. It opened on September 7, 1868 as the Albany Free Academy. Albany High has been located at 700 Washington Avenue since 1974. Albany High School is an International Baccalaureate school with an Advanced Placement program. The principal is Cecily L. Wilson, Ed.D.

Brubacher Hall
Brubacher Hall is located on State Street in Albany, New York. It first opened in 1951 and is a freshman dorm building for the College of Saint Rose though it is located on Alumni Quad of the University at Albany, State University of New York. It was named after Abram Roy Brubacher and was first designed as a dormitory for three hundred women, and it also housed the school's first student union and acted as a lodging facility for overnight and weekend visitors.

Bleecker Stadium
Bleecker Stadium is a multi-purpose stadium in Albany, New York. The stadium was once a reservoir for the Albany public water system. Today it has a baseball diamond, football/soccer field, and a softball field used by area high schools, colleges, and youth and adult leagues. Bleecker Stadium hosts several post-season games and series, including the Capital District Pop Warner Super Bowls.
St. Andrew's Episcopal Church (Albany, New York)
St. Andrew's Episcopal Church is located at North Main and Madison avenues in Albany, New York, United States. It is a complex of three buildings, centered around the church itself, a stone structure designed by architect Norman Sturgis in the Late Gothic Revival architectural style and built in 1930. In 2005 it was listed on the National Register of Historic Places. The congregation was established by a downtown church, St. Paul's, from a neighborhood mission near the end of the 19th century.
WAMC (AM)
WAMC is a public radio station licensed to Albany, New York and owned by WAMC, Inc. The station broadcasts at 1400 kHz at 1 kW unlimited, and is an AM repeater of WAMC-FM. For 68 years, the station held the WABY calls, which are now located on an unrelated radio station broadcasting at 1160 kHz from Mechanicville, New York (which was formerly WMVI and took the WABY calls as a tribute to the original WABY).
